Across TCGA patient cohorts, SKA2 mutation is significantly associated with the total protein of many other genes, with 6 significant associations in total. UCEC shows the largest number of these associations.

The most reproducible SKA2-associated genes across cancer lineages are ERK2, NF-kB-p65_pS536, and PCNA. Each is linked with SKA2 in more than 1 cancer types. Because this analysis shows association rather than direction, both SKA2-to-partner and partner-to-SKA2 results are reported.
